Dr. Juarez has had a long affiliation with the University of Southern California, which began as an undergraduate and continued through medical school at the Keck School of Medicine, as well as a subsequent internship, residency and fellowship.
In 1993, Dr. Juarez joined the faculty as an Assistant Professor of Clinical Medicine, a position he currently holds. Since 1993 Dr. Juarez has served as medical director of a number of departments associated with the Division of Pulmonary & Critical Care Medicine (eg. Bronchoscopy, PFT Lab, Exercise Lab, Sleep Lab, and Critical Care Medical Director). He is currently the medical director of the ICU at the USC/ Norris Hospital and serves as the chair of the Pharmacy & Therapeutics Committee at Keck Medicine of USC. Dr. Juarez has also served USC as a leader in other capacities than medicine, currently a member of the Latino employee resource group “LA VOZ”, and a former community outreach member for the USC Minorities Affairs Office and the Union President for the LAC+USC Chapter of the Joint Council of Interns and Residents.
